In Aligarh of Uttar Pradesh, the police arrested four men, identified as Jishant Kumar, Abhishek Sarswa, Akash Kumar and Dilip Kumar, for writing “I love Muhammad” in a bid to implicate their Muslim neighbours with whom they had a family dispute.
They wrote this on the walls of temples a few weeks after a controversy erupted during the Barawafat (Eid-e-Milad-un-Nabi) procession in Kanpur when a banner that read “I love Muhammad” was displayed. Soon, posters appeared in various parts of the state, and there was also a counter-attempt by members of the majority community to display similar posters. The incident sparked protests and demonstrations across multiple states, including Uttar Pradesh, Uttarakhand, Telangana, and Maharashtra, leading to clashes with police and arrests.
